[PATCH 2/3] dt-bindings: mscc: Add RGMII RX and TX delay tuning

Add optional properties to tune RGMII RX and TX delay.

di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/mscc-phy-vsc8531.txt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/mscc-phy-vsc8531.txt
index 87a27d775d48..e201d24d8e27 100644
---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/mscc-phy-vsc8531.txt
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/mscc-phy-vsc8531.txt
@@ -33,7 +33,14 @@ Optional properties:
 			  VSC8531_DUPLEX_COLLISION (8).
 - load-save-gpios	: GPIO used for the load/save operation of the PTP
 			  hardware clock (PHC).
-
+- vsc8531,rx-delay	: RGMII RX delay. Allowed values are defined in
+			  "include/dt-bindings/net/mscc-phy-vsc8531.h".
+			  Default value, set by the driver is
+			  VSC8531_RGMII_CLK_DELAY_2_0_NS.
+- vsc8531,tx-delay	: RGMII TX delay. Allowed values are defined in
+			  "include/dt-bindings/net/mscc-phy-vsc8531.h".
+			  Default value, set by the driver is
+			  VSC8531_RGMII_CLK_DELAY_2_0_NS.
